The Milwaukee Bucks announced the indefinite loss of one of their top stars and starting point guard for the remainder of the season due to a deep vein thrombosis injury in his right calf.
Typically, experiencing a blood clot, with the combination of blood thinner medication, spells the end of a player's season.
